What is r/Bitcoin and why is it popular?
r/Bitcoin is the largest and most active subreddit dedicated to Bitcoin, with millions of members. It serves as a hub for news, discussions, and analysis about Bitcoin, making it a key resource for both newcomers and experienced enthusiasts.
Its popularity stems from the community's real-time reactions to market events, diverse opinions, and the availability of beginner-friendly content. However, it's important to note that the subreddit has specific rules, including no promotion of scams or price speculation, to maintain quality.
How does Reddit influence Bitcoin's price?
While Reddit discussions can reflect and amplify market sentiment, they do not directly control Bitcoin's price. Posts on r/Bitcoin or other crypto subreddits might influence short-term trading decisions, but large-scale price movements are driven by broader market factors like regulation, adoption, and macroeconomic trends.
Studies have shown occasional correlations between Reddit activity and price spikes, but these are not consistent. For accurate price analysis, rely on established financial indicators rather than social media chatter.
How do I use Reddit to learn about Bitcoin?
To learn about Bitcoin on Reddit, start by subscribing to r/Bitcoin and r/BitcoinBeginners. Use the search bar to find past discussions on topics like wallets, security, or investment strategies. Many subreddits have FAQs and wiki sections with curated information.
Engage by asking questions in daily discussion threads, but always verify information from multiple sources. Reddit is a great starting point, but for critical decisions, consult official documentation and reputable financial advisors.

How does r/Bitcoin compare to other crypto subreddits like r/CryptoCurrency?
r/Bitcoin focuses exclusively on Bitcoin, while r/CryptoCurrency covers a broader range of digital assets. r/Bitcoin tends to have stricter moderation and a more technical focus, whereas r/CryptoCurrency includes more speculative and meme-driven content.
For Bitcoin-specific analysis, r/Bitcoin is often more authoritative. For a general crypto overview, r/CryptoCurrency offers variety. However, both subreddits have their own biases, so it's wise to follow multiple communities for balanced perspectives.

How can I avoid scams on Reddit when dealing with Bitcoin?
To avoid scams on Reddit, be wary of users who send unsolicited messages offering investment opportunities or asking for money. Never share your private keys or seed phrases with anyone.
Stick to well-established subreddits and look for verified information. Check for red flags like guaranteed returns or pressure to act quickly. When in doubt, search for the topic to see if others have warned about the same scam.
